At the fair, you’ll probably be blown away by the variety of dietary fiber options on display. There’s everything from soluble fibers coming from fruits and veggies to insoluble fibers sourced from whole grains and beans. Thanks to new processing tech, these fibers are now making their way into all kinds of foods—snacks, drinks, supplements—you name it. For example, ingredients like chicory root fiber and psyllium husk are really catching on, especially with consumers who are into transparent labels and natural ingredients. If you’re wondering how to get more fiber into your day, starting with a breakfast high in fiber can be a game-changer—think oatmeal or whole grain toast. Snacking on fruits, veggies, and nuts throughout the day is pretty much an easy way to boost your fiber intake naturally. And when you’re cooking, swapping out refined grains for whole grains like brown rice, quinoa, or whole wheat options can really add up. These small tweaks might seem simple, but trust me, they make a real difference in your overall fiber intake.
